A hoop of radius r and mass m rotating with an angular velocity ω0 is placed on a rough horizontal surface. The initial velocity of the centre of the hoop is zero. What will be the velocity of the centre of the hoop when it ceases to slip?

Solution

The correct option is B rω02

From conservation of angular momentum about any fix point on the surface.Applying conservation at point of contact,
mr2ω0=mvr+mr2ω=mvr+mr2(vr)
mr2ω0=mvr+mvr=2mvr
or v=rω02
